Nickname Origins[]

These explain where the names of the Monsters originate from.

Rare HippityHop[]

Rare HippityHop's names derive from the barn owl.

  • Erlangeri (ErLang) [Subspecies of barn owls]
  • Guttata (GuuTaa) [Subspecies of barn owls]
  • Niveicauda (NiVei) [Subspecies of barn owls]
  • Pratincola (PratInc) [Subspecies of barn owls]
  • Schmitzi (SchmitZee) [Subspecies of barn owls]
  • Giovanni Antonio Scopoli (ScoPol) [Ornithologist that named the barn owl]
  • Strigiformes (StrigGy) [Order that the barn owl comes from]
  • Tuidara (TewWey) [Subspecies of barn owls]
  • Tyto (TyTo) [Genus that the barn owl comes from]
  • Punctatissima (UnctAtis) [Subspecies of barn owls]

Rare Denchuhs[]

Rare Denchuhs' names derive from terms relating to dental health, and sometimes eye health.

  • Blepharitis (Belph & Ari) [Disease that causes inflammation of the eyelids]
  • Caries (Carr & Eeis) [Tooth decay]
  • Dentin (Den & Tyn) [Tooth substance, below the enamel]
  • Fluoride (Flur & Ide) [Fluorine ion found in dental products that treats cavities]
  • Conjunctivitis (Jun & Tiv) [Inflammation that causes reddening of the eyes, also known as "pink eye"]
  • Streptococcus mutans (Mu & Tan) [Bacteria that causes tooth decay]
  • Periodontitis (Peri & Don) [Disease affecting the gums that can cause teeth to fall out]
  • Streptococcus sobrinus (Sobri & Ness) [Bacteria that causes tooth decay]
  • Tartar (Tarr & Tarr) [Hardened form of plaque]
  • Tooth worm (Toof & Wurnn) [Outdated theory for tooth decay]

Rare Hawlo[]

Rare Hawlo's nicknames relate to shades of blues or the sky.

  • Blue (Bblu) [type of color]
  • Cyan (Cyaan) [type of color]
  • Indigo (Deego) [type of color]
  • Denim (Dennim) [type of color and fabric]
  • Empyrean (Empyrea) [the sky]
  • Cobalt (Kobalt) [type of color]
  • Lapis (Lapys) [blue stone and type of color]
  • Navy Blue (Nayvy) [type of color]
  • Turquoise (Quoyse) [type of color]
  • Welkin (Welkyn) [the sky]

Rare Wimmzies[]

Rare Wimmzies' names come from various brands of balloons, and techniques used in balloon modelling.

  • Gayla Industries (Alyag) [Manufacturer of balloons]
  • Betallic (Betalla) [Manufacturer of balloons]
  • Burp (Bhurp)
  • Bird body (Burdbodhi) [Balloon twisting technique]
  • Frumple Twist (Frumple) [Type of balloon twist]
  • Prestige (Presteeg) [Manufacturer of balloons]
  • Qualatex (Quala) [Manufacturer of balloons]
  • TAK Weave (Takk) [Technique that weaves balloons together]
  • Twist (Tweeheest)
  • Weave (Weeave)

Rare Déjà-Jin[]

Rare Déjà-Jin's nicknames come from generally purple-to-pink gems.

  • Charoite (Aroyt) [Violet/lilac gem named after the Chara river]
  • Stichtite (Ichti) [Purple-to-pink mineral used as a gem]
  • Calcite (Kalceet) [Mineral (that can be purple) found in purple gems]
  • Kunzite (Kunzi) [Purple gem with fading color in sunlight]
  • Zircon (Nokriz) [Gem that come in purple varieties]
  • Purpurite (Purpuur) [Gem which color ranges from purple to violet]
  • Rhodonite (Rhowdow) [Pink gem, specifically rose red in its color]
  • Sugilite (Soogil) [Purple gem named after petrologist Ken-ichi Sugi]
  • Tourmaline (Urmahlin) [Gem that comes in a violet variety]
  • Tanzanite (Tanzaan) [Violet gem that's also blue and burgundy]

Rare Knucklehead[]

Rare Knucklehead's names are references to locations, and insectoid characters in the Forgotten Realms setting of Dungeons and Dragons.

  • Addazahr (Addazahr) [Tiny insects from the 3.5 edition of DND]
  • Baldur's Gate (Bawlder) [City within the universe of Dungeons and Dragons, also name of video game series taking place in said universe]
  • Burbur (Burbur) [Small insectoid creatures from second edition DND similar to worms]
  • Faerûn (Faerun) [Major continent within the Forgotten Realms]
  • Horax (Horax) [Species of insects in the Forgotten Realms]
  • Maggris (Maggris) [Large intelligent insect queen inhabiting Faerûn]
  • Pernicon (Pernicon) [Grasshopper-like insects native to deserts]
  • Quanlos (Quanlos) [Wasp-like monsters from the 3.5 edition]
  • Thay (Thaey) [City within the Forgotten Realms, known for being the operation base of the evil Red Wizards of Thay]
  • Yahcha (Yahcha) [Species of beetle native to a jungle in the Forgotten Realms]

Rare Roarick[]

Rare Roarick's names are references to plays by William Shakespeare, most of which are from Macbeth.

  • Macduff (Makdawf) [The Thane of Fife from Macbeth]
  • Macbeth (Ackketh) [The play in which Rare Roarick is based]
  • Desdemona (Dezmona) [Wife of Othello from Othello]
  • Weird Sisters (Weyrrd) [witches important to the story of Macbeth]
  • Puck (Pauck) [Character in William Shakespeare's play "A Midsummer Night's Dream".
  • Prospero (Rospheroz) [Protagonist of William Shakespeare's play "The Tempest"]
  • Siward (Sewyd) [Minor character in the play "Macbeth"]
  • Banquo (Bawko) [Character in the play "Macbeth"]
